We're looking for Medical role in Late Stage Portfolio Squad.

The job responsibilities of the role;

·  Be a key strategic leadership role requiring clear business understanding to identify and address the relevant medical needs of clinical practice, to successfully support the optimal use of Roche products and new launches
·  Links affiliate to Global Medical Affairs objectives to deliver on data generation, knowledge exchange / data communications, and to lead TAE engagement in a scientific manner
·  Develops and executes the local Medical Plan and Launch plan
·  Creates and executes digital scientific communication plan, finds ways to virtually engage physicians, prepares and presents medical materials
·  Experiments to create effective ways to improve both patient journey & scientific communication of related products
·  Prepares and updates the training materials and give medical trainings to the related field force and to all levels of Roche personnel who require product trainings
·  Manages the integrity and accuracy of scientific and medical data communicated both internally and externally for promotional and non-promotional purposes
·  Supports and collaboratively works with key internal stakeholders including marketing, regulatory, market access, patient safety and clinical operations.
·  Acts for high standards of compliance, ethics, and safety of Roche products, putting patients at the center of his/her actions
·  Offers medical expertise for publication related activities according to Roche Policy and SOPs

The right candidate should have;

·  A university degree in medicine /pharmacy
·  Excellent command of in English
·  Strong skills in communication and coordination
·  Strong skills for digital engagement & communication
·  Leadership skill with ability to lead and facilitate cross-functional working groups and teams
·  Owner of B2 driving licence
·  No restrictions for travel
